I. Can adhesive tape stickers be directly applied to food?
Ordinary adhesive tape stickers are strictly prohibited from being directly attached to the surface of food. Only special stickers that meet food contact safety standards can be used under specific conditions. This is an important bottom line for safeguarding food safety.
The reason why ordinary adhesive tape stickers cannot be in direct contact with food lies in the multiple safety hazards of their materials and adhesives. On the one hand, the adhesives of ordinary adhesive tapes are mostly solvent-based oil adhesives, containing toxic substances such as benzene solvents and plasticizers. When these substances come into contact with food juices or moisture, they will migrate and contaminate the food itself.
In 2022, experiments and tests conducted by the Shanghai Institute of Quality Inspection revealed that the samples of vegetables bound with adhesive tape had benzene series substances detected at levels 3 to 8 times higher than the standard. Meanwhile, the plasticizer content in the labeled parts of the labeled fruits was even 3 to 12 times higher than the national standard, and the formaldehyde migration amount was also far above the limit. On the other hand, the ink of ordinary stickers may contain harmful substances such as heavy metals and mineral oil. Long-term intake can damage the liver and kidneys. Moreover, the residual adhesive and plastic fragments after removing the stickers are difficult to clean thoroughly. Accidental ingestion may scratch the mouth or intestines. At the same time, the moist and closed environment formed by the covered labels can accelerate the reproduction of bacteria such as E. coli, further increasing the risk of food safety.
From a regulatory perspective, China's "National Food Safety Standard - Adhesives for Food Contact" (GB 9685-2016) clearly stipulates that adhesives directly in contact with food must be made of food-grade raw materials and must be labeled as "for food contact". Violators may be fined up to 100,000 yuan. However, 90% of the ordinary adhesive tapes on the market lack this certification and are thus used in violation of regulations.
If stickers are to be used in food-related scenarios, food-grade dedicated products should be selected: one is stickers made of water-soluble water-based glue, and the other is dedicated labels clearly marked as "for food contact". It is also recommended to prioritize products that have passed standards such as GB 4806.10-2016. At the same time, it is suggested to use the physical isolation method, first wrap the food with food-grade cling film, and then stick the sticker on the film to avoid direct contact between the sticker and the food, thus eliminating safety risks from the source.
II. Can adhesive labels be printed?
The vast majority of adhesive labels support printing. With the development of printing technology, the printing methods have become increasingly diverse, capable of adapting to different materials and scenarios, meeting the needs of both home handicrafts, small-scale customization, and large-scale production by enterprises. Whether it's for home use, small-scale customization, or large-scale production by enterprises, suitable printing solutions can be found.
From the perspective of printing methods, the common adhesive labels printing mainly falls into three categories.
One option is laser printing and inkjet printing. These methods are suitable for common paper-based stickers such as self-adhesive labels on writing paper or kraft paper. These sticker materials are compatible with both laser printers and inkjet printers. After printing, the text is clear and the colors are rich. The ink dries quickly and does not smudge easily, making them ideal for small-scale customization, such as packaging labels for local specialties or decorative stickers for notebook covers. They can even be handwritten with notes, offering extremely high flexibility.
The second type is thermal transfer printing, which is suitable for adhesive tapes and labels made of synthetic paper, matte silver foil/ glossy silver foil materials. When combined with resin carbon tape for printing, it can enhance the adhesion of the ink, ensuring that the printed barcodes and text information remain clear and durable for a long time, resistant to scratching and wear. It is suitable for industrial identification, logistics labels and other scenarios where information needs to be preserved for a long time.
The third type is thermal printing, mainly used for thermal transfer adhesive labels. It does not require carbon paper. By heating the print head, text and barcodes can be displayed. It is convenient to use and has a fast printing speed. It is widely applied in short-term scenarios such as supermarket electronic scale labels and warehouse logistics labels.

It should be noted that the printing effect is influenced by the material of the sticker and the quality of the ink. For example, the glossy surface of the glossy paper sticker has strong ink adhesion and high color reproduction, making it suitable for color printing; the waterproof and tear-resistant synthetic paper sticker is suitable for outdoor or humid environments; while the plain paper sticker is suitable for simple black-and-white printing, highlighting its retro and rustic texture. Additionally, when printing, the printer parameters need to be adjusted according to the sticker material to avoid ink smudging or ink loss, ensuring stable printing results.

III. What types of eco-friendly adhesive tapes and stickers does Instiker mainly produce?
The first category is biodegradable material adhesive tapes and stickers. This is currently the mainstream of eco-friendly products. Among them, kraft paper self-adhesive stickers are the most common. They use natural original color kraft paper as the base material, which is recyclable and biodegradable, with prominent environmental attributes. The adhesives mostly use water-based glue, without VOC components, suitable for organic food packaging, eco-friendly product labels, handmade product tags, etc. Their simple texture can also enhance the retro style of the products.
The second category is eco-friendly material synthetic paper stickers. They are made with PP/PET as the base material and are constructed from recyclable materials. They possess the characteristics of water resistance, anti-tear strength, and chemical corrosion resistance. They can be reused or recycled for degradation, meeting the requirements of green urban policies. These stickers support heat transfer printing and inkjet printing, and the information is durable and clear. They are widely used in outdoor signs, industrial part labels, and environmental packaging, replacing traditional plastic stickers while also being suitable for harsh usage environments.
The third category is food-grade eco-friendly stickers, specially designed for food-related scenarios. The base material and adhesive of these stickers comply with food contact safety standards. They use eco-friendly raw materials such as non-toxic ink and water-based glue, without any toxic or harmful substances. They have passed certifications from organizations like FDA and EU RoHS. Examples include food-grade PE material stickers and edible QR code stickers, which not only meet the requirements for food labeling but also ensure food safety. They are suitable for packaging scenarios of fresh food, beverages, honey, etc.
The fourth category is low-VOC eco-friendly adhesive tapes and stickers. They have been optimized and upgraded for common scenarios, using non-toxic ink and eco-friendly adhesives to reduce VOC emissions and minimize harm to the environment and human beings. The base materials are selected from recyclable materials, balancing environmental protection and practicality. They are suitable for regular scenarios such as daily chemical products, logistics labels, and exhibition promotions.
